
City-wise elevator AMC pricing across South India in 2026, what comprehensive vs non-comprehensive really covers, and how IoT monitoring is cutting maintenance costs.
AMC prices by city: 2026 benchmarks
Bangalore: residential passenger lifts ₹18,000–36,000/year; commercial ₹30,000–60,000/year. Chennai: residential ₹16,000–32,000/year; commercial ₹28,000–55,000/year. Hyderabad: residential ₹17,000–34,000/year; commercial ₹28,000–58,000/year. Tier-2 cities (Coimbatore, Mysuru, Vijayawada, Visakhapatnam): typically 10–15% lower, though travel charges from distant service hubs can erase that saving — which is why choosing a provider with genuine local presence matters. Escalator AMCs run 2–3× elevator rates due to higher mechanical wear.
Comprehensive vs non-comprehensive: the real difference
Non-comprehensive AMC covers scheduled maintenance visits and labour only — every spare part is billed separately, and a single controller board replacement can cost ₹40,000–80,000. Comprehensive AMC bundles parts and labour at roughly 1.5–2× the non-comp price. Rule of thumb across South India: lifts under 5 years old can run safely on non-comprehensive; anything older than 8 years is almost always cheaper long-term on comprehensive.
What a quality AMC must include
Monthly preventive maintenance visits (12/year minimum), a written 24×7 breakdown response SLA (4 hours in metros), rope/brake/door calibration, quarterly safety audits, genuine spare parts, licensed technicians, and written service reports after every visit. If a provider won't put the response SLA in the contract, walk away.
How IoT monitoring is changing AMC economics
Elevators with IoT controllers — standard on every Vila lift — stream health data continuously to the service team. Failing door operators, worn contactors and voltage anomalies are flagged and fixed during scheduled visits, before they become 2 AM breakdowns. Manufacturer AMC vs third-party contractors
Third-party AMC contractors quote 30–50% less, but the discount usually hides non-genuine spares, unlicensed technicians and no parts inventory.
